Environment Canada has issued a fog advisory for Oxford and Brant, but the fog patches should start to dissipate in the next couple of hours.
OXFORD/BRANT - A fog advisory is now in effect for Oxford and Brant.
Environment Canada says you could run into some dense fog patches out on the roads this morning, which could make it hard to see. Make sure you have your headlights on and drive with caution.
The fog patches should start to dissipate in the next couple of hours.
